The Shift from Traditional to Experience-Driven Dining
Historically, corporate cafeteria operations were viewed as simple utility spaces. Employees received basic, repetitive meal menus, resulting in meal fatigue and prompting many to leave the campus during lunch breaks. This outbound traffic resulted in lost work hours and reduced workplace collaboration.

Leveraging Technology to Reduce Queue Times
One of the primary friction points in high-volume corporate canteens is the checkout queue. During a standard lunch hour, an employee may spend half of their break standing in line. Savorix addresses this challenge by deploying smart canteen technology:
By integrating mobile pre-ordering apps, cashless POS systems, and digital display boards, we distribute foot traffic evenly. Employees can pre-order their lunch directly from their desks, selecting their pick-up window and bypassing long lines entirely. This saves valuable break time, allowing teams to rest, socialize, and return to work recharged.
